Employment Contract in Romania: Contract de Muncă Guide

Understanding labor rights, Revisal registration, and taxes in Romania

Working legally in Romania requires an Individual Employment Contract (Contract Individual de Muncă - CIM). All active labor contracts must be registered electronically in the national employee registry (Revisal) before the employee begins work.

The Territorial Labor Inspectorate (Inspectoratul Teritorial de Muncă - ITM) regulates labor practices and protects employee rights.

📋 Steps to Official Employment

  1. 1

    Job Offer & Medical Check

    Obtain an official job offer and pass the mandatory occupational medical exam (Fișă de aptitudini).

  2. 2

    Sign CIM Contract

    Review and sign the employment contract specifying gross salary, working hours, and job role (Cod COR).

  3. 3

    Revisal Registration

    Ensure your employer registers your contract in the Revisal database prior to your first working day.

  4. 4

    Work Permit (For Non-EU)

    For non-EU citizens, the employer must obtain a work authorization (Aviz de Muncă) from IGI.

  5. 5

    Tax & Social Security Deductions

    Employer automatically deducts 25% CAS (pension), 10% CASS (health), and 10% income tax.

  6. 6

    Receive Monthly Pay Slip

    Receive your net monthly salary and official pay slip (Fluturaș de salariu).

Required Documents Checklist

  • Valid passport and residence permit (Permis de ședere)
  • Romanian CNP number
  • Diplomas and qualification certificates translated into Romanian
  • Occupational medical certificate (Fișă de aptitudini de la Medicina Muncii)
  • Criminal record certificate (Cazier judiciar) for specific roles

⚠️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Starting work before the contract is officially registered in Revisal
  • Accepting informal salary payments ('salariu la plic')
  • Not undergoing the mandatory Medicina Muncii health exam before signing
  • Working without a valid IGI work authorization (Aviz de Muncă) as a non-EU citizen

💶 Taxes and Salary Calculation

Gross to Net taxation in Romania is approx. 45% total deductions (25% CAS + 10% CASS + 10% Tax). Gross minimum wage is 3,300+ RON.

📖 Essential Labor Vocabulary

Contract de Muncă
Employment Contract
Salariu Brut
Gross Salary
Salariu Net
Net Salary (Take-home pay)
Angajator
Employer
Angajat / Salariat
Employee
Revisal
Official Electronic Employee Registry
ITM
Territorial Labor Inspectorate
Concediu de Odihnă
Paid Annual Vacation

Frequently Asked Questions

What is Revisal?+

Revisal is the official electronic register of employees maintained by the Ministry of Labor in Romania.

How many days of paid vacation do I get in Romania?+

Employees in Romania are entitled to a statutory minimum of 20 working days of paid annual leave.
